Ordinals
beta
Address 15zjKKvRAcEmnmrV7tXKGVreJWw1e91ntP
sat balance
12264
outputs
06c896b9f3a71f8522ced7d0f8ce63b4666aa1aaad8313bab57d08ae9b41643e:0